Psychogeography is a term used to describe the effect of a geographical location on the emotions and behaviour of individuals, encouraging playful and inventive ways of navigating the urban environment as a way of exploring its architecture and spaces. You may be familiar with it from the writings of Will Self (or Guy Debord).

In this vein, artist Kevin Linnane invites you to encounter Altrincham anew by joining him on a psychogeographical journey through the town, gathering film and audio recordings along the way, to form a visual document of the experience. Focused around the places people are drawn to and the activities that take place there, the afternoon promises to be rife with chance happenings and unexpected narratives.
